Sre Kan is a city located in Cambodia, positioned at the coordinates 10.66588, 104.60602. It falls within the timezone of Asia/Phnom_Penh, aligning with the standard time observed throughout Cambodia. This city is known for its agricultural activities, particularly in rice cultivation, which plays a significant role in the local economy.
Sre Kan serves as a hub for surrounding rural areas, providing essential services and markets for agricultural products. Its regional significance is highlighted by its connection to the larger agricultural landscape of Cambodia, contributing to both local sustenance and trade.
Timezone in Sre Kan
Sre Kan operates on the Asia/Phnom_Penh timezone, which has a UTC offset of +7 hours. This means that Sre Kan is seven hours ahead of Coordinated Universal Time (UTC). There is no daylight saving time observed in Sre Kan, so the time remains consistent throughout the year, simplifying scheduling and planning for both residents and visitors.

Practical Information for Visitors
Sre Kan is accessible primarily through the nearest airport in Phnom Penh, which is about a two-hour drive away. From Phnom Penh, visitors can take a bus or hire a taxi for a more direct route. The region is less accessible by train, as the railway network does not extend directly to Sre Kan.
Local buses and tuk-tuks provide convenient transport for short distances once you arrive. The climate in Sre Kan is tropical, characterized by a wet and dry season. The wet season typically runs from May to October, bringing heavy rainfall, while the dry season lasts from November to April, offering cooler and drier conditions.
The best time to visit is between November and February when temperatures are more moderate, making outdoor activities more enjoyable. Visitors should consider bringing lightweight, breathable clothing due to the warm weather and humidity. It’s also wise to pack rain gear if traveling during the wet season.
